Jimhawk says... #4

Battle Sliver seems overcosted for its effect, at least in my experience playing against Sliver decks. I would rather have 2 more Sentinel Sliver and 1 more Megantic Sliver for a more aggressive start that can have a more consistently backbreaking late game.

The Chromatic Lantern suggestions are fine, but not necessary; a single Manaweft Sliver gives you more than enough to help in that area. What I think is more necessary for mana fixing is a few guildgates of your colors. They're cheap and since you only have one 1-drop, you can almost always play a gate on turn 1 with no setback.

infinitemana says... #16

In your description, you say that you can get a turn four Megantic Sliver . But what if I told you you could get him out on turn 3?
T1: Mountain , Striking Sliver
T2: Forest , Manaweft Sliver , tap Striking Sliver to cast another Striking Sliver
T3: Plains , tap all three lands and all three slivers for Megantic Sliver
Just thought you should know XD

xq948 says... #22

@Swagrid: Door of Destinies is too expensive. In an aggro deck (which I want this to be), anything over 4 mana should win you the game. Door of Destinies is good after a Supreme Verdict , but that's the only place that's good. Thorncaster Sliver is 5 mana, but it also doesn't really win you the game. It's more of a win-more card. Galerider Sliver is ok! but I don't feel that it helps this deck. Against aggro, I win by having bigger creatures that hit faster than my opponent's creatures. Against control, I win by sticking 1 creature that bashes. I'd run Sentinel Sliver before Galerider Sliver , and I'm not running those.
